SibeR is a national quality register for internet-based psychological treatments, gathering data from treatments where the participant is assigned a digitally mediated program and is guided by healthcare personnel. SibeR was launched in 2015, at the same time as a national platform for digital support and treatments became available for all 21 regions in Sweden. Near the end of 2015, 236 participants were included in SibeR, aged 18 to 83 years, who started internet-mediated and therapist-supported c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) for depression, social phobia, and panic syndrome.
